Waste and recycling management


Waste and recycling management

 Josh BULL (Sunbury) (19:26): Tonight I call on the Minister for Planning to categorically reject any planning application she may receive to build an energy-from-waste facility in our community. Members of the house may remember last year I raised this matter in the Parliament and as a result had a productive meeting with both the Minister for Planning and the Minister for Environment to outline the many concerns that have been raised by the community.

The community has indeed been loud and clear when it comes to expressing our views surrounding any future proposal. I have taken the time to listen to these views and consider them carefully. As a community, we say no to any approval which may come before the minister and ask her to strike it out. Residents have raised the proximity to homes, the possible pollutants, the type of technology that may be used, as well as congestion and noise of a future possible site. These are valid concerns, and they need to be heard. There is of course an upcoming parliamentary inquiry into the matter established by the Legislative Council on statewide energy from waste. It is an important and rigorous process. That process needs to be undertaken. Our community is a wonderful place. It has been my home for nearly 40 years, and I will fight for it today and every other day.
